AI人工智能:打包运行揭秘6
引言随着人工智能(AI)在各个领域的广泛应用,打包运行已成为一项至关重要的技术,它能够将训练好的AI模型部署到实际环境中。本文将深入探讨AI人工智能打包运行的原理、步骤和最佳实践,帮助您充分利用这一技术。
什么是AI人工智能打包运行AI人工智能打包运行是指将训练好的AI模型转化为可执行文件或可部署形式的过程,使其能够在目标系统上运行。打包运行的过程包括将模型代码、训练数据、依赖项和配置信息打包成一个独立的单元。
打包运行的优势打包运行AI模型带来以下优势:
减少模型部署时间:通过打包运行,可以快速且轻松地将模型部署到不同的系统上,缩短模型开发与部署之间的周期。
提高模型的可移植性:打包运行后的模型可以轻松地在不同的平台、架构和操作系统之间进行移植,提高模型的可重用性和灵活性。
增强模型安全性:打包运行可以保护模型免遭未经授权的访问或修改,提高模型的安全性。
优化模型性能:打包运行后,模型可以针对目标系统进行优化,提高推理速度和效率。
打包运行步骤AI人工智能打包运行通常包括以下步骤:
模型训练:训练和评估AI模型,确保其满足性能要求。
模型选择:选择适合目标系统的模型框架和类型,考虑模型大小、性能和可移植性。
模型打包:使用模型框架或第三方工具将模型代码、数据和依赖项打包成可执行文件或可部署形式。
环境设置:在目标系统上设置运行模型所需的运行时环境和依赖项。
模型部署:将打包后的模型部署到目标系统并进行测试,以确保其正常运行。
最佳实践为了获得最佳的AI人工智能打包运行效果,建议遵循以下最佳实践:
选择合适的模型框架:考虑目标系统的资源限制、性能要求和可移植性要求,选择合适的模型框架。
优化模型大小:根据目标系统的资源限制,通过修剪、量化或其他技术优化模型大小,以减少部署和推理开销。
使用版本控制:对模型和打包脚本使用版本控制,以便于跟踪更改、回滚和协作。
自动化打包过程:使用自动化工具或流水线自动化打包过程,提高效率和可重复性。
进行全面测试:在部署之前,对打包后的模型进行全面测试,以确保其在不同的环境和条件下正常运行。
结论AI人工智能打包运行是将训练好的模型部署到实际环境中的一项关键技术。通过遵循最佳实践,组织可以从打包运行中获得显著收益,包括降低部署时间、增强模型可移植性、提高模型安全性和优化模型性能。随着AI人工智能技术的不断发展,打包运行将继续发挥越来越重要的作用,帮助组织释放AI的全部潜力。
2024-12-20
AI直播总部:人工智能如何驱动直播行业的未来变革?
https://www.vvvai.cn/airgzn/81765.html
AI绘画:零基础小白也能秒变艺术家!你的专属数字画笔指南
https://www.vvvai.cn/airj/81764.html
AI换脸曾黎:技术狂欢、伦理困境与深度伪造的边界思考
https://www.vvvai.cn/aihl/81763.html
深伪巩俐:AI换脸术的数字魅影、伦理深渊与真实边界
https://www.vvvai.cn/aihl/81762.html
零基础玩转AI软件:从入门到实践,解锁你的智能生产力
https://www.vvvai.cn/airj/81761.html
热门文章
人工智能AI在广州的发展与应用
https://www.vvvai.cn/airgzn/8885.html
人工智能在商业中的应用:变革商业格局
https://www.vvvai.cn/airgzn/22867.html
AI浪潮:引领技术革命的新时代
https://www.vvvai.cn/airgzn/14285.html
网易AI:引领中文人工智能前沿
https://www.vvvai.cn/airgzn/802.html
人工智能被击败?人类的又一次胜利
https://www.vvvai.cn/airgzn/21610.html